In-house Organization Details
Description of the organization's activities
The Canadian Pork Council (CPC) is a federation of provincial pork producers' organizations comprehensively representative of farmers in the business of raising hogs. The CPC is not engaged in the marketing of hogs, but is primarily occupied with the development and advocacy of policies related to pork producers interests both nationally and internationally.

Organization's membership or classes of membership
The Canadian Pork Council is composed of provincial hog producers organizations, some of which are engaged in the marketing of hogs, all of which are involved in representation of hog producers' interests to their respective provincial governments. These organizations are funded by regulated checkoffs collected on pigs marketed from within the province. The CPC's members include B.C. Pork, Alberta Pork, Sask Pork, Manitoba Pork Council, Ontario Pork, la Fédération des Producteurs de Porcs du Québec, Porc NB Pork, Pork Nova Scotia, and the Prince Edward Island Hog Commodity Marketing Board.
